The Theta Chi Fraternity has confirmed the death of James “Jimmy” Gracey, a 20-year-classic member of its Alpha Phi Chapter at the University of Alabama, following a search in Barcelona, Spain.
A Life of Faith and Service
According to statements released by the fraternity, Gracey served as both Chaplain and Philanthropy Chairman within the Alpha Phi Chapter. These roles, the fraternity noted, reflected his “deep faith, genuine care for others, and an abiding commitment to his brothers and his community.”
Fraternity Response and Support
Theta Chi International Fraternity CEO Mike Mayer stated the organization is deeply saddened by Gracey’s passing. The fraternity acknowledged the tireless efforts of Gracey’s brothers in Barcelona during the search. The fraternity is urging media to respect the privacy of those involved as they grieve.
Cavin McLay, President of the Alpha Phi Chapter, described Gracey as a man of profound faith who inspired others. McLay shared that Gracey consistently offered support and kindness to those around him, and his impact on the chapter was significant.
Looking Ahead
Theta Chi International Fraternity plans to announce ways to honor Gracey’s life and legacy in the coming days. The fraternity is also reminding its members of available mental health resources.
